No flour, no sugar, chocolate brownie cupcakes Recipe

Ingredients: 2 cups pecans 1/3 cup cocoa 1 tsp baking powder (aluminum free) 1/4 tsp sea salt 1/2 tsp stevia and 1/2 cup xylitol (xylitol can be purchased at Health Food stores - quite pricey, but looks exactly, and tastes almost exactly, like sugar, without the negative side effects of sugar) 1/2 cup butter (not margarine) melted 2 squares unsweetened chocolate 1 tsp pure vanilla extract (with no sugar - check the label) 4 free range or Organic eggs 1/2 cup unsweetened almond milk - (I didn't have this, so I used part coconut milk (Thai brand) and part organic yogurt. And I put in more than 1/2 cup

Directions:Heat oven to 350. Line a muffin tin with paper liners or silicone cups Process pecans in food processor - pulse until they are meal Add the rest of the dry ingredients and pulse again. Heat butter and chocolate in double boiler until melted Take off heat and add in Vanilla In separate bowl, combine eggs, lightly beaten, milk and/or yogurt. Add in butter/chocolate mixture Add the dry ingredients to wet ingredients and blend together with mixer until smooth. Fill muffin cups 3/4 full and bake for 20 minutes. The exact time will vary with the pan. Start checking at 17 min. When you can smell them baking, it is a good time to start checking for readiness. When toothpick inserted in centre comes out clean, the cupcakes are done. DO NOT OVER BAKE. |
